Friday I ran into (figuratively) the owner an '05 M6 with Borla exhaust, Ligenfelter CAI, and a Superchip tune. The car sounded great and he thought he was getting about 60 additional hp. It seems to be a good choice of bang for the buck. My '05 M6 is stock (but for the skip shift delete) but this combination has me considering spending the $2K.

The Cortex is $499.00. I am seriously thinking of getting it. The difference between this and the Flashpaq is it allows you to correct your speedometer for aftermarket tires and wheels. I do plan on doing that in the future, so it might be worth the extra $100 bucks.
